Laservision - laser safety goggle
New laser safety goggle for alignment of “red” lasers

You are working with “red” line, cross, dot, or pilot lasers in the milli-watt range, you would like to protect your eyes securely against the laser radiation, and you are looking for a comfortable, lightweight laser safety goggle?

With filter type P1004 Laservision has developed now a very attractive alternative to the previous alignment filter type P03, what is not available any longer.

As filter type P03 was working only as an alignment filter in the wavelength range 620-644nm with the alignment protection level R1 and as P03 was only available in the frame style SKYLINE suitable also for wearers of prescription glasses, the “follower” P1004 comes now in both LASERVISION frame styles for plastic absorption filters SKYLINE and LAMBDA ONE and with both with alignment protection level R1 for 625-650nm and R2 for 660-675nm acc. to EN 208 and with L protection levels DIR L5 for full protection acc. to EN 207. The visible light transmission is with about 42% in the same range as the VLT of filter type P03.

For the range 620-624nm not covered by the “follower” P1004 LASERVISION recommends to use either the really low priced filter type P1005 (R1 @ 520-700nm) coming in the SKYLINE frame style or filter type S1911 (R1 @ 400-700nm) available in the frame styles ALL STAR, ECO, or PROTECTOR.
